Lloris always targets Son for nutmegs

|

Goalkeeper Hugo Lloris has revealed that he “always” targets Son Heung-min when trying to nutmeg one of his Tottenham teammates in training.

The Spurs first team were involved in a quickfire question feature, where they gave the name of one of their teammates to a question asked.

One of those questions was ‘who gets nutmegged the most,’ and while defensive player Eric Dier was the clear winner for the question, goalkeeper star Lloris told how he specifically targets Son to humiliate.

“Sonny is my target, always, always,” told Lloris simply, as shown in a video on Dugout.

Son would appear to be a favoured member among his teammates in the Tottenham squad after completing a £22million move from Bundesliga side Bayer Leverkusen in the summer of 2015.

On the pitch he had a difficult debut campaign in north London, returning just eight goals and five assists in 40 matches in all competitions and he was even linked with a move away last summer.

However, he was much improved last season and he managed a return of 21 goals and 10 assists in 47 matches in all competitions for the Premier League runners-up.

The left-winger is still contracted to the club until 2020 and he will be keen to continue improving with the ever-progressive north London squad, while also watching out for Lloris in training.
